Resumen del Editor

Jackson Rivers.

My not-so-secret crush.

He’s popular. Gorgeous. Talented.

Also my biggest weakness.

I’ve stood by him for years. Been a friend every time he needed one, but he doesn’t see me. Not like I want him to.

Move on, my friends said. Find someone new. Someone who sees your worth. Someone who gets you. I know they’re right. I’m only a friend to him. He’s never going to see me like I see him. So I take their advice, and try to move on.

But Jackson is always right there. In my face. Running to my rescue. And when I meet someone else, Jackson isn’t having it. For some reason, he’s suddenly determined to stay in my life. Right by my side.

Now he says he wants me, but does he want an actual relationship? Or can he not stand the thought of losing me to another guy?

It’s time to find out what Jackson truly wants…and I’m going to make him work for it.

For me.

This edgy bully romance contains dark scenes some listeners may find uncomfortable to hear. Listener discretion is advised.

©2021 Monica Murphy (P)2022 Blackstone Publishing

Absolutely charmed by Jackson and Ellie's story.

4.5/5 Stars

Jackson freaking Rivers.

I really loved Jackson and Ellie's story. These two characters have been cooking up something for a while and I was finally glad to see them have a story of their own. Jackson and Ellie are both very relatable characters. Jackson is a vulnerable character. I was able to easily connect with him. Ellie is kind of a pushover so it was finally good to see her come out of her shell a bit in this book. Both characters experience some excellent character growth. And then there are all of our favorite secondary characters from their friend group that we have all gotten to know and love so far. I just adore this group of friends. They are squad goals for real and I am so here for it.

The romance in this book was so tantalizing because Jackson and Ellie are into each other but Jackson is leaving Ellie in the friend zone. There was a lot of push and pull from both of them so there was so much tension! I liked the mix of crazy sexual tension and tenderness because of genuine feelings that go deep because of their close friendship.

One thing about Monica Murphy that I love is her unparalleled ability to drag me into a story arms and legs flailing. In the blink of an eye, I am hooked. Her writing style is so smooth and relatable. I also love the way that she plots out her stories. She can take a common trope and warp it into something truly special.

Overall, I was absolutely charmed by Jackson and Ellie's story! If you want a truly outstanding friends-to-lovers and opposites-attract story with memorable characters, an engaging plot, and flawless storytelling then look no further. Monica Murphy has you covered. And if you haven't picked up her Callahans series yet, I'd start with those books first.

Slow

I feel like Ellie was the most relatable out of the female characters in the series, which I really liked. Their relationship was also the most relatable, I think we’ve all been in a push and pull relationship like this, being dragged along. I liked the story overall. But good god was it slow, all the back and forth, like come on just go for it. I know it was all part of the story, even one time Ellie said “Make a move, or leave me alone forever.” Because she was tired of it all too. Not very spicy. I give it like a 3.8/5. Caleb was hilarious in the first two books, so I can’t wait to read the next one!
